Shin Tae-yong: "This Is Not A Failure"

On December 22, 2024, Indonesian national football team coach Shin Tae-yong addressed reporters in Solo, Central Java, stating that the team's performance in the 2024 AFF Cup should not be deemed a failure.
Instead, he emphasized that the experience gained is valuable for the younger players. Shin noted that the current squad will be participating in the U-23 Asian Cup and the SEA Games next year, highlighting the need for patience and trust in the development of the team.
He acknowledged the fatigue among players during their final match against the Philippines, which impacted their performance. Despite the disappointment, he remains optimistic about future matches, particularly looking ahead to the 2026 World Cup qualifying rounds, where he hopes to see improved results.
Shin's message is clear: with trust and experience, success will come for Indonesian football.
